Well, now your wish has come true. FlexPDE is a scripted finite element
partial differential equations problem solving environment.

FlexPDE reads your partial differential equation system and problem domain
definition in a natural, easy to learn language, then constructs a finite
element mesh, solves the problem, and presents graphical output of the solution.

Since the equations are yours, there is no question of what the model was.
And you can solve whole families of problems with the same tool:
Heat flow, stress analysis, electromagnetic fields, bizarre systems,
you name it.

Multi-variable coupled systems; linear or nonlinear; 1D, 2D or 3D
geometry; steady state, time dependent or eigenvalues.

Download the free student version from our website and see for yourself.
(The Free student version imposes a limit of five equations and 200/800/1600 mesh nodes in 1D/2D/3D.)
